Mediterranean Grilled Lemon-Herb Chicken Skewers
Juicy chicken marinated in lemon, garlic, and herbs, grilled to perfection with colorful vegetables for a vibrant summer meal. Ingredients
- 1 lb, cut into 1-inch cubes boneless chicken breasts
- 3 tbsp olive oil
- 2 tbsp fresh lemon juice
- 3 cloves, minced garlic
- 1 tsp dried oregano
- 1/2 tsp dried thyme
- 1 medium, cut into 1/2-inch rounds zucchini
- 1, cut into 1-inch pieces red bell pepper
- 1/2, cut into 1-inch wedges red onion
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es
Instructions
- Step 1: In a large bowl, whisk 3 tbsp olive oil, 2 tbsp fresh lemon juice, 3 minced garlic cloves, 1 tsp dried oregano, and 1/2 tsp dried thyme. Add 1 lb chicken breast cubes and toss to coat. Marinate in refrigerator for at least 30 minutes or up to 2 hours.
- Step 2: Thread marinated chicken, 1 medium zucchini rounds, 1 red bell pepper, 1/2 red onion wedges, and 1 cup cherry tomatoes onto 8 metal skewers, alternating ingredients to create vibrant layers.
- Step 3: Preheat grill to medium-high (375°F). Place skewers on grill and cook for 10-12 minutes, turning every 3-4 minutes, until chicken reaches an internal temperature of 165°F and vegetables are tender-crisp with slight charring on edges.

How do I store leftover Mediterranean Grilled Lemon-Herb Chicken Skewers?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ep olive oil from drying out.
